About the Role

Penn Medicine is committed to delivering exceptional patient care, advancing medical research, and educating future healthcare professionals. As a PRN MRI Radiographer, you will play a vital role in our mission by performing a variety of MRI and MRA procedures, ensuring patient safety protocols, and collaborating with radiologists to diagnose and treat patients.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form MRI and MRA procedures, adhering to strict safety protocols and guidelines.
  • Verify patient identification, diagnosis, and prescription, ensuring accurate and timely completion of procedures.
  • Communicate effectively with patients, families, and healthcare teams to ensure seamless care delivery.
  • Operate MRI scanners, RF coils, and other equipment to produce high-quality images.
  • Monitor patient status, tolerance, and well-being throughout procedures.
  • Collaborate with radiologists, doctors, and other healthcare professionals to complete procedures according to established protocols.
  • Comply with OSHA, TJC, DOH, and other regulatory requirements.
Requirements
  • Basic Cardiac Life Support certification.
  • Radiologic Technologist certification.
  • ARRT MRI certification.
  • At least 12 months of experience in MRI or related field.
  • Maintain CEUs to stay current with industry developments.
